Standard Comms Rooms SpecificationRoomConfigurationGeneralTo be defined in the project brief but shouldmeet requirements as per layout configurationsbelowElectricalDistributionBoardsFor new refurbishment projects requiring newComms rooms, a dedicated distribution board(see separate DB spec) fed from a main loadpanel. DB should be located outside of thecomms rooms.Each distribution board must have dedicatedcircuits for the following: Circuit to each rack; Circuit for small power; Circuit for lighting; Circuit for ventilationEach circuit to be individually protected to avoida problem of one affecting anotherSmallPowerMinimum 1 double socket outlet percabinet, equally spaced around theroom. Each cabinet is to be hard wired intoindividually switched fused spurs.In comms rooms where there are 3 or morecabinets, 1 x 16amp commando socket is required– this is project specific and must be approved byCUL ISIO Dept.LightingLighting must be off centre to ensure evenillumination around cabinets. Lux level must reach a minimum of400 lux to 1m on horizontal plane.ContainmentTrays or baskets will be project specific.Cable entry from above into the comms roomis preferred.Fire DetectionCUL has an L1 system, refer to separate FireAlarm specification.GeneralTemperatures within comms rooms shouldnot exceed 24oC, 24/7, therefore the designcalculations should establish whetheradditional cooling is required. 1standard-comms-room-spec-v-1.3 24 09 14

MechanicalCoolingCooling is required and must meet N 1; wall mounted split units should beinstalled; where possible system should connectinto existing chilled water system;Drip and leak detection should be Incorporatedinto the design.FlooringFlooring should be anti-static vinyl, colour isproject dependent.WallsCeilingsFabric See separate paint specification.Should be exposed soffit, see separate paintspecification for finishes.SecurityDedicated comms room to be provided,standard ISIO core should be used, wherethis does not apply CUL to advise and ISOto approve.Data pointallowance[This information should also be specifiedelsewhere for project designers.]The following data points should be allowed for: Individual offices – 4 data points perperson (3 x data, 1 x telephone)Open Plan offices – 3 data points per person(2 x data, 1 x telephone)Cabinet SizesPreferred standard for cabinets:42U full size cabinet: Can accommodate approximately 360data points – approximately 90 desks.NB. These figures do not include wirelessdemand, door controllers, cctv, etc , this isproject specific and should be confirmed withISIO. In situations where full- height racks cannotbe used, ISIO should be consulted regarding analternative smaller rack.Alternatives to be agreed with ISO:Half-height cabinet: Can accommodate approximately 80data points – approximately 25 desks.15U Wall mounted cabinets Can accommodate no more than 72 datapoints. Can accommodate no more than 2network switches2standard-comms-room-spec-v-1.3 24 09 14

SwitchesThe Project Manager should allow a budget forswitches within the project development costs.One switch accommodates 40 data points(Approximate cost 4.5k per switch, excl VAT).Number required can be confirmed by ISIONew buildings will also require 2 buildingdistributions switches, a budgetary cost of 15k VAT should be set aside for this.Adding comms rooms to existing buildings need asurvey to ensure that enough switch ports areavailable at the Building Distribution switches, ifno spare capacity an extra cost of up to 15k VAT will need to be added to the budget.TechnicalInformationCablingCabinet rooms should be sited approximately forthe areas whose data points they feed, thelength of cable run must be no more than 80m toa data point.Cabling must comply with Cat5e standards.There should be a convenient route to run fibreback to the building distribution location. 8 coreOM3 multi-mode fibre for 1-2 cabinets, 16 coreMO3 multi-mode fibre for 3-4 cabinets, and fibrewith SC termination.In the case of new buildings the project musttake into account the requirement for a Networkand Telecoms link back to the main building, thiswill be either achieved by using Dark Fibre or aManaged WAN Service provided by externalcompanies, quotes for these works must beobtained by Information Services.UPSrequirementsA UPS must be provided in each cabinet:---Applicable SKAGood PracticeMeasureWall mounted cabinets should only have amaximum of 2 switches and will require anAPC Smart-UPS 750VA:SMT750RMI2U,budgetary cost 450 VATFloor standing cabinet with up to 6 switches,will require an APC Smart-UPS1000VA:SMT1000RMI2U, budgetary cost 500 VATFloor standing cabinet with up to 8 switches,will require an APC Smart-UPS1500VA:SMT1500RMI2U, budgetary cost 600 VATE22 IT and Comms Room EnergyConsumption -Dedicated IT and communicationrooms have a calculated DCIE (data centreinfrastructure efficiency) of 70% or greater.3standard-comms-room-spec-v-1.3 24 09 14
